Transaction a957340a201120feb50c2b910ef53a649d3bd2c8ae779e09b31b641f00616407
1 Input
2 Outputs
- a957340a201120feb50c2b910ef53a649d3bd2c8ae779e09b31b641f00616407:0
- a957340a201120feb50c2b910ef53a649d3bd2c8ae779e09b31b641f00616407:1
value 2007000
address 3HHhzUxrbpDSRZ34ftFNWdbULq9EM5hQ4W
value 1011517190
address 3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J